Questions about Patches

  • What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?

    Patches, being a Terrier/mixed breed, does well in a variety of settings. He’ll thrive in homes with attentive owners and access to both indoor comfort and regular exercise.

  • How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?

    Terrier mixes like Patches don’t require a huge yard but appreciate daily walks and outdoor time. A small fenced yard or frequent outings will keep him happy.

  •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?

    Many Terrier/mixed breeds, including Patches, usually do well with respectful children, especially if they’re socialized early. He could be a playful companion for families.
